Какова роль отладки в распределенной архитектуре?

Отладка является важной частью любого процесса разработки программного обеспечения, а в распределенной архитектуре она еще более важна. В распределенной системе несколько взаимосвязанных компонентов работают вместе для выполнения определенной задачи. Если какой-либо из компонентов выйдет из строя, это может привести к сбою в работе всей системы. Роль отладки в распределенной архитектуре включает в себя:

1. Определение источника проблемы. Первым шагом в отладке является определение источника проблемы. Распределенная система может иметь несколько компонентов, и любой из них может вызвать проблему. Крайне важно точно определить проблемный компонент, чтобы определить причину проблемы.

2. Понимание поведения системы. Отладка помогает разработчикам понять, как различные компоненты системы взаимодействуют друг с другом. Анализируя журналы и другие данные, разработчики получают представление о поведении системы, что может помочь им выявлять и устранять проблемы.

3. Тестирование и проверка исправлений. После выявления проблемы разработчикам необходимо протестировать и проверить свои исправления. В распределенной архитектуре это требует тестирования всей системы, чтобы гарантировать, что исправление не приведет к непредвиденным последствиям.

4. Предотвращение проблем в будущем. Отладка также помогает выявить шаблоны и системные проблемы, которые могут вызвать проблемы в будущем. Решая эти основные проблемы, разработчики могут предотвратить возникновение подобных проблем в будущем.

Таким образом, отладка имеет решающее значение в распределенной архитектуре для выявления и устранения проблем, понимания поведения системы, тестирования и проверки исправлений и предотвращения проблем в будущем.

Дата публикации: